Distribution of δ13C and δ15N values of premodern and Jomon skeletal individuals from mainland Japan, for the study of the Human diet of premodern mainland Japan.
Distribution of δ13C and δ15N values of premodern and Jomon skeletal individuals from mainland Japan, human remains from ancient humid C3/C4 vegetation regions (Bird et al., 2021), and hairs from modern Japan with fixed offset (Kusaka et al., 2016).
The 50% and 95% kernel density areas of the stable isotope ratios calculated by rKIN (Eckrich et al., 2019) are also shown.
